Digital Temperature Sensor Microchip TC74A3-3.3VAT with Multi Drop Capability and Fast Conversion Rate
Product OverviewThe TC74 is a serially accessible, digital temperature sensor designed for low-cost, small-form-factor applications. It converts temperature from an onboard sensing element into an 8-bit digital word, accessible via a 2-wire SMBus/I2C compatible serial port. This allows for multi-drop/multi-zone monitoring and features a low-power Standby mode. SPI interface temperature sensor MICROCHIP TC72-3.3MUA for electronic system temperature monitoring
Product OverviewThe TC72 is a digital temperature sensor designed for precise temperature monitoring across a wide range of -55C to +125C. It features an SPI-compatible serial interface for easy integration with host controllers and other peripherals without requiring external components. MIC281 1YM6 digital thermal sensor with low noise performance and 2 wire serial communication interface
Product OverviewThe MIC281 is a low-cost, small-size digital thermal sensor designed for measuring the temperature of a remote PN junction. It is compatible with commodity transistors or embedded thermal diodes found in CPUs and FPGAs. Offering 100% software and hardware backward compatibility with the MIC280, it features industry-leading noise performance and an advanced integrating A/D converter for high accuracy.
